What Common Issues Should You Be Aware Of?
While the Iseasoo Copper Compression Socks are highly praised, there are a few common issues to be aware of. Approximately 3% of customers have reported seam issues at the toe, causing discomfort. This problem seems to be more prevalent in the larger sizes. Additionally, 5% of users find the socks challenging to put on due to the tight compression. To address these concerns, some users suggest wearing the socks inside out during the initial stretch or using a sock aid for easier application. How Do the Iseasoo Socks Compare to Top Competitors?
When compared to top competitors like the CEP Compression Socks and the Zensah Tech+ Compression Socks, the Iseasoo Copper Compression Socks hold their own in terms of comfort and value. The CEP socks offer a slightly higher compression level of 20-30 mmHg, which may be preferable for those needing more intense support, but they come at a higher price per pair. The Zensah Tech+ socks are known for their durability and come in various lengths, but they are also more expensive.
